Atari annuncia oggi l'uscita di Lucky Luke: Go West! Per piattaforma PC, Wii e Nintendo DS, un action game dedicato all'eroe dei fumetti il cowboy Lucky Luke.  Il titolo sarà disponibile ad inizio Dicembre in Europa. Segue il comunicato ufficiale (in inglese):

Atari today announced the launch of Lucky Luke: Go West! for PC, Wii and Nintendo DS™, an action packed platform game based on the adventures of legendary animated cowboy Lucky Luke in the forthcoming full-length animated feature film ‘Go West!' scheduled for European release in December 2007.  The game is available now at retailers across Europe.

Players can take the role of different characters from the Lucky Luke universe in a madcap adventure which sees the notorious Dalton brothers escorted to New York to stand trial.  Of course, the Daltons excel at causing trouble and this is no exception, with escapes, robberies, explosions and chaos all on the menu.  Trigger-happy cops, arrow-happy Indians and of course Luke and his faithful steed Jolly Jumper all throw themselves headlong into the party for a laugh-a-minute wild west romp.

The game takes players through a succession of vivid environments from the bone-dry desert of the west to the crazy streets of New York city.  A series of frantic mini-games will test player's mettle with frenetic shooting, drawing, steering, dancing and music games.  Follow the story mode solo or invite up to 3 friends to play in the chaotic party mode and see who's got the grit to win the day.

Shooting faster than his shadow, Lucky Luke fights crime and injustice across the wild plains of the old west.  Lucky Luke is one of the most popular and best-selling comic-book series in Europe with more than 250 million comic books sold in 20 countries.  A total of 80 comic books, four feature length animated cartoons, two live action films, three cartoon series and five video games have been released to date, and the award-winning ‘The New Adventures of Lucky Luke' animated TV series is currently broadcast in more than 50 countries worldwide from France to Indonesia.
